Groovy HttpBuilder / RESTClient:如何输入同名的多个表单参数

时间:2015-09-11 17:16:59

标签: rest groovy httpbuilder

我们一直在使用Spock来测试api测试中的端点 - 到目前为止,我们已经能够使用map为json端点构建一个POST主体。

但是现在我们有一个api with form params,有多个同名参数。无法发送地图;无法构建一个包含2个重复参数的简单Groovy对象。

有什么想法吗?

由于

1 个答案:

答案 0 :(得分:1)

自从我使用过httpbuilder以来已经有一段时间了,但我认为提供一个列表作为价值有效:

[name: ['one','two']] // ..?name=one&name=two